brátïi lemma: brat 'brother'
form: m.pl.nom

The double -ii is likely due to an indecision between handling the collective bratia as a singular (as in Prolog and also below) and choosing a common pl.nom form (braikja, brate).

lemma: pomena 'remember' SJS SNSP Miklosich LOVe search
CS pomęnǫti or poměnǫti. The -nǫ- is sometimes detached in aorist forms, like 3pl pomęšę (Ps.Sin. 105:7, cf. Leskien 1922:150 §118).

lemma: brat 'brother' SJS SNSP Miklosich search
Punčo uses various plural forms, e.g. bratia, brate, bratii etc. CS commonly uses the plural form bratrija, a jā-stem plurale tantum handled a separate lemma (if a second -r- is present).
